Warrnambool Springers’ level two and a level three oversection team finished second overall in the competition, while a level three undersection finished fifth in their category.
Warrnambool Springers’ Brenda Jarry said the gymnasts competed mainly against clubs from Melbourne at the championship.
“It’s an excellent result,” she said.
“We look mainly at participating, and if we receive an award that is a bonus. We told the kids it would be a hard competition, but we would have been very pleased with whatever result came from it.
“Our program is coming along in leaps and bounds at the moment. We have extra classes and the participation numbers are astronomical. It’s fantastic for the sport.”
The Victorian State Pennant Finals judged competitors on their work across four apparatus, including vaults, bars, beams and floor routines.
